How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Irvine?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Irvine Studio Apartments | $2,900 | $1,895 | $5,900 |
Irvine 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,357 | $1,995 | $10,000+ |
Irvine 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,222 | $2,399 | $10,000+ |
Irvine 3 Bedroom Apartments | $5,476 | $3,695 | $10,000+ |
Irvine 4 Bedroom Apartments | $11,045 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Pet Friendly Irvine Apartments
What is the Cheapest Pet Friendly apartment in Irvine?
Currently the most affordable Pet Friendly Apartment in Irvine is at South Coast Racquet Club listed at $2,034.
How much is the average rent for a Pet Friendly Irvine Apartment?
The average rent for a Pet Friendly Apartment in Irvine is $4,219.
What is the largest Pet Friendly Irvine Apartment for rent?
Today's Pet Friendly apartment with the most square footage in Irvine is a 3,185 square feet unit starting from $4,026 at Astoria at Central Park West.
What is the average size for Irvine Pet Friendly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Pet Friendly rental in Irvine is currently at 702 sq ft.
